Question
I.If a new series is found by integrating a known series with included endpoints, those endpoints might not be included in the new series.
II.If a new series is found by integrating a known series with included endpoints, those endpoints will never be included in the new series.
III.If a new series is found by integrating a known series with included endpoints, the endpoints in the new series will also be included.
a) I only
b) II only
c) III only
d) None of these statements are true.

Explanation / Answer
option a) is correct
in case of integration,
If a power series is integrated, then the integrated series has the same interval of convergent as the original series EXCEPT possibly the gain of one or both end points of the interval of convergence if the original series wasn't convergent at the end points already.
